since you are playing nonseason, the dead man's legacy does NOT have the legendary affix which is added in patch 2.2, meaning it's equally as good or bad as ANY other quiver for UE with multishot. This tremendously weakens a multishot build, as you are NOT doing double damage below 50-60%, but just regular damage.
some pointers regarding gear:
- weapon: roll + exp in disc, since you want disc on any gear slot possible (UE6 bonus increases your damage)
- Ring: get a better restraint, or at least roll CC or CHD on it instead of vita
- shoulders: roll armor into RCR
- pants: roll grenade damage in evasive fire damage
- quiver: roll hungering arrow damage in multishot damage
- bracers: roll cold damage in fire damage
- amulet: roll average damage into CC, if the socket wasn't already rolled. otherwise look out for an amulet with socket, CC, CHD and dex or elemental
- legendary gems: since you play nonseason, you'll have a hard time proccing bane of the trapped with chill/cold effects, maybe use sentry/polar station to help. wreath of lightning is bad for UE6, use zei's instead.
- preparation: use invigoration for the additional 15 disc, again increases your damage with UE6 bonus

Holy Point Shot would work better since it can roll elemental damage. Without the Seasonal Affix, DML is pointless. I would also use a bow since you need to switch between generators and spenders with your ring set. There are 2 craftable ones. Really not sure which one is better than the other . But they have better affixes that Arcane Barb. Arcane Barb rolls with Arcane damage which is useless. The 2 Bows add either Elite Damage or CHD. You are lacking CHD so I would go that route.
Your restraint is should be rerolled for 6% CHC. 6% CHC is better than 50% CHD. This will help balance damage with the CHC from the bow.
Also when you are crafting, you should be crafting for Ancient. If you have the mats you should spend them. That being said, Arcane Dust will be your bane as Bracers currently cost 72 Dust. So don't pick up Yellow Items. Enough stackable Veiled Crystals drop from Rift Guardiants. Only pick up Blue Items. If you run out of White Mats, you can switch to a lower difficulty and hit the Battlefield of Eternity in act 5. My rule on Forgetten Souls is that if my stack is ever above 100, I need to upgrade something. I have a ring with 48% CHD and an Amulet with 99%. I will spend them on that if there is nothing else to upgrade. If you are playing correctly, you will use your resources until they are depleted. The only reason not to spend them is because you are lacking the required other mats. In my opinion you have a lot of work to do in crafting. In my experience, a stack of 5000 Dust will not last long to get a really good set of Reaper's Wraps. You will spend that entire stack and have Souls leftover from a 100 stack. Reaper's wraps actually only cost 1 soul because you get Salvage returns there, but the dust is depleted with no returns. So collect blues, hit every chest as this is the only reliable place to farm them. If you play in groups ask your teammates to drop them for you. Arcane Dust is account bound, but the actual blue items before salvage are not. My clanmates will drop a pile of them for me when I request it. Perfectly rolled Bracers have Elemental, CHC, Dex and RCR and 30% hatred from globes. Unless you have this, you always have something to craft.
